Kazakhstan - Import of Dissolving Grade Chemical Wood Pulp

Since 2014, Kazakhstan Import of Dissolving Grade Chemical Wood Pulp rose 115% year on year. With $17,704.25 in 2019, the country was ranked number 54 comparing other countries in Import of Dissolving Grade Chemical Wood Pulp. Kazakhstan is overtaken by Latvia, which was number 53 with $19,905.23 and is followed by Israel at $15,038. China topped the ranking with $2,851,446,361.97 in 2019, an increase of 2.7% versus 2018. India, Indonesia and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Singapore recorded the best 5 years average growth at +1,421.3% per year, while El Salvador recorded the worst performance at -78.2% per year.
